As far as the ECU is concerned, both Technosquare and AlteredAtmoshpere offer ECU reflashes. Technosquare seems to be the most popular one here on the forum. Also another (but ver expensive) option is the Unichip Piggy Back ECU Module but expect to shell out a good $800 for it . Stillen also is supposedly developing a piggy back setup for the VQ, but nothing is out yet and no word on pricing.

As you can tell from some of the posts here, ECU upgrades aren't just plug and play. I'd say gains would be about the same with any one of these methods. What I reccomend doing is waiting till you've completed all the performance mods on your car then send the ECU off to Technosquare. They can custom tune it to your setup and since you'll be completely finished, it will be the only time you'll need to send it away.
